Znaleziono 21 wyników

autor: ircpcb
04 cze 2022, 16:38
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

tuxcnc - akurat znając Twoje podejście do świata - to słyszeć od Ciebie że program jest "debilny" to prawie jak komplement. Ja tutaj nie konkuruję z KiCAD czy innymi, tylko dzielę się tym co mam.
autor: ircpcb
03 cze 2022, 12:55
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Aby aplikacja widziała wiercenia, to w pliku bitmapy należy w miejscach wierceń postawić czerwony piksel. Zapisać bitmapę jako 24bit - najlepiej paintem, i bez filtrów wygładzających krawędzie itp. Tak aby ten czerwony kolor pozostał niezmieniony. Wtedy wykonujecie Analizę i na końcu pod klawiszem G-Code pojawią się opcje eksportu.
autor: ircpcb
01 cze 2022, 21:01
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Najnowsza wersja BCGCv1023 wraz z opcją wiercenia w zakładce pcb została udostępniona na chomiku w lokalizacji :

https://chomikuj.pl/MOJPRYWATNYCHOMICZEK
autor: ircpcb
26 paź 2020, 20:42
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Nowa wersja jest gotowa. Ale aplikacja została przez google oznaczona jako niebezpieczna, zawirusowana, więc nie publikuję kolejnej bo to nie ma sensu. Jak ktoś będzie chciał - bo któraś z funkcji jest dla niego przydatna, proszę pisać.
autor: ircpcb
24 paź 2020, 17:47
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Jest jeszcze ktoś zainteresowany tym moim programem ?
Bo właśnie wpadłem na pomysł jak dowolny obraz zwektoryzować i w takiej formie importować do programu jako Gcode - ale bez zbędnych pierdół.
Dla mnie np Inkscape robi bardzo ładną wektoryzację, wtedy łątwo konwertujemy obiekt w ścieżkę i zapisujemy jako plik SVG. Następnie ja mam na CNC postawiony program bCNC i właśnie jego używam, a on pozwala importować pliki SVG ale niestety nie dodaje automatycznie żadnych dodatkowych kodów w gcode poza G0 i G1 oraz nie ma w nim niczego na temat podnoszenia osi Z. co powoduje że zarówno G0 jak i G1 idzie w tej samej wysokości freza. Teraz zostało w bCNC zapisać gcode jako jakiś tam ngc czy coś i po prostu dodać do mojego softu taki szybki edytor. Pozwalający :

a - przesunąć cały gcode na wartości dodatnie.
b - wyskalować gcode do rozmiarów jakie wymagamy aby na frezarce wyszło to takie jak chcemy.
c - uzupełnić gcode dodatkowymi funkcjami tam gdzie trzeba
d - dodać podnoszenie i opuszczanie osi Z

Potrzebuję takiego rozwiązania - wtedy będę mógł grawerować wszystko i to bez jakichś dziwnych pikseli i straty czasu.

Dam znać jak pojawi się nowa wersja..

Powstanie też nowy tutorial. Wideo jak powyżej, ale okrojone z głupot oraz dodane zostaną wszystkie nowe funkcje.
autor: ircpcb
12 lip 2020, 09:34
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

yyyyyyy - ja albo jestem ślepy, albo na tej liście języków nie widzę nic co my miało cokolwiek wspólnego z pascalem czy delphi. Dobre :) jestem na szaaaarym końcu.

Dodane 3 minuty 33 sekundy:
Co do Com. Edition - to zdaje się że stara wersja apki którą wypuściłem - (właśnie na licencji z roku 2019) była by do użytku komercyjnego. Trzeba poczytać raz jeszcze te licencje i powalczyć o coś nowego.

Co do Lazarusa - tam wszystko jest upierdliwe :), najbardziej instalacja komponentów (tak było ze dwa lata temu, nie wiem jak jest teraz, bo dawno się tego nie dotykałem)
autor: ircpcb
12 lip 2020, 00:00
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Dokładnie tak, a co do Embarcadero Delphi Community Edition to też nie jest do użytku komercyjnego. Miałem takie coś przez rok i skończyła mi się roczna darmowa licencja, nawet nie wiem czy będą chcieli raz jeszcze wydać taką licencję na tą samą osobę.

W każdym razie "Licensee may not use the Products or Works created with the products for any commercial, business, governmental or institutional purpose of any kind, except to the extent Licensee are an instructor teaching a Course. All rights not specifically granted to Licensee herein are retained by Licensor."

Więc nic z tego. Delphi to jedyne środowisko w czym piszę - co prawda, piszę raczej aplikacje bazodanowe, ale ... mimo wszystko - jest to środowisko uśmiercane. Choć Embarcadeo twierdzi że właśnie odwrotnie - że to oni teraz odkopują to cudowne coś - ale efekt jest odwrotny - bo Delphi było zawsze dla małych firm - a oni stawiają na wielkie przedsiębiorstwa (gdzie pisze się w darmowej Javie a nie jakimś Object Pascalu z lat 90)

Gdyby wersja komercyjna kosztowała 500zł (chociaż Delphi 5,6,7) to już dawno ten język wróciłby na studia. A tak - czeka go zapomnienie.

Pamiętacie taki język jak Python ? też był kiedyś fajny, pomimo darmowego kompilatora i tak zostało malutko ludzi którzy coś mogli by w nim napisać. Jakieś 20 lat temu w nim sporo pisałem, może trzeba by do niego wrócić. Chociaż to była straszna kobyła. Ale teraz komputery mamy inne.
autor: ircpcb
11 lip 2020, 23:07
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Pewnie - wszystko się zgadza, tyle że przy skomplikowanym rysunku większość figur przecina się i tak na prawdę soft musiałby rozpoznawać tylko podstawowe figury i próbować robić je w całości. Da się zrobić. Akurat mój głos najchętniej wymieniłbym od razu - ale niestety nie da się :(. Apka jest napisana w Delphi7 personal. Stąd problem w użytku komercyjnym. Trzeba by to całe przepisać na Lazarusa i to też da się zrobić (rezygnując z kilku pierdół, lub przerabiając je delikatnie)

To do zmniejszania grubości linii to akurat powstało "na kolanie" bo potrzebowałem wyfrezować coś bardzo dużego i też pewnie że da się dorobić.

Jedyny problem to tak na prawdę czas, bo tego mam bardzo mało. Ciężko pogodzić pracę, rodzinę, i wszystkie rodzaje hobby które by się chciało kontynuować. Nie mówię nie - ale na kolejną wersję apki trzeba będzie zaczekać. Natomiast na pewno powstanie już w Lazarusie. Mam wersję Delphi7 Pro, komercyjną, ale zarejestrowaną na firmę w której pracuję i w takiej formie nie mogę jej udostępnić, bo i tak nie miało by to nic wspólnego z wersją komercyjną.

Bardziej chodzi o to, że to mi nie wolno sprzedawać aplikacji napisanych na personalu, natomiast wynikiem jest tylko gkod, więc jak ktoś już tej aplikacji będzie dalej używał - to nie moja sprawa (bo tutaj ciężko dowieść czy ktoś używa jej komercyjnie czy nie)

Dostałem kiedyś od firmy BSC personala D7 jak już Embarcadeo wykupiło Borlanda. To był taki prezent, bo wtedy już nie dało się starego personala ani ściągnąć ani zarejestrować na siebie więc mój jest w pełni legalny. To nie to samo co ściągnięty D7Personal z chomika z jakimś udostępnionym kluczem. Ta wersja jest przypisana do mnie i jest w pełni legalna. Jak wiadomo - nie istnieje w starym Borlandzie możliwość odsprzedawania licencji - więc nawet nie ma mowy o kupieniu od kogoś używanej wersji starego Delphi komercyjnego. (ludzie to sprzedają z kluczem, ale nie da się jej przerejestrować - to już nie jest wersja legalna - jak odkupiona od kogoś, z tego co pamiętam)

Twarde zasady co do legalności wyniosłem z firmy w której pracuję, bo tutaj wszyscy musimy się dosyć mocno pilnować, podlegamy częstym kontrolom przez różne firmy zewnętrzne i tutaj nie ma żartów :)

Za jakiś czas wypuszczę kolejną wersję - poprawioną. Film chaotyczny, ale zrobiony z marszu - bez zastanowienia - stąd czekanie na różne konwersje, bo sam nie wiedziałem co będę chciał pokazać. I tak później sobie przypomniałem jeszcze wiele innych ciekawostek o których nawet nie wspomniałem.

Ostatnio mocno pozytywnie zaskoczył mnie InkScape i w dużej mierze robię pewne rzeczy właśnie w nim (choć na pewne rzeczy mocno odświeżyłem moją grekę - zanim nauczyłem się jak przebrnąć przez pewne funkcje), ale ten mój też się często przydaje - np do wycinania elementów w teflonie czy PCV.

A jeszcze jedno - nie wiem czy pisałem, ale jak wypuściłem tą starą wersję - to miałem propozycję z jakiejś firmy z Krakowa o sprzedaż aplikacji wraz z źródłami oraz podpisanie lojalki - że zaprzestanę ją ulepszać :) dobre nie ? Ciekawe komu wchodzę w drogę... W każdym razie publikuję ją za free i mogą mnie cmoknąć... U mnie nigdy nie wiadomo kiedy coś się przyda i powstanie z tego coś całkiem innego - więc takie idiotyczne propozycje proszę zachować dla siebie - bo to zdaje się stąd ktoś do mnie trafił (albo z Elektrody, ale raczej stąd)


Wszystkie dalsze uwagi mile widziane... niech się tu zbierają, będzie czas - to pododaję. Pozdrawiam wszystkich (pozytywnie zakręconych) serdecznie.
autor: ircpcb
11 lip 2020, 14:12
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Link do szybkiego filmu pokazującego podstawowe funkcje.
Jak to u mnie bywa - chaotyczność w mowie i w piśmie - przymknijcie oko :) nie jestem dobrym mówcą.


autor: ircpcb
11 lip 2020, 10:29
Forum: Software
Temat: Program .bmp to g-code
Odpowiedzi: 36
Odsłony: 24978

Re: Program .bmp to g-code

Najnowsza wersja udostępniona. Powodzenia w dokapowaniu się co do czego służy :)
Na Youtube pojawi się kanał gdzie zaprezentuję do czego dokładnie co jest :)
szukajcie tam BCGC bmp to gcode

Soft dostępny tutaj w wersji V16
http://chomikuj.pl/MOJPRYWATNYCHOMICZEK

Razem z aplikacją udostępniłem katalog PRJ gdzie znajdują się moje gotowe projekty które frezowałem, na pewno się przyda w formie sampli dla Was.

Dodane 23 minuty 23 sekundy:
Kiedyś może przekompiluję całość pod Lazarusa to wtedy będzie już pełna wersja komercyjna, ale na razie brak mi czasu na cokolwiek.

Wróć do „Program .bmp to g-code”